Shrenu Parikh is a prominent Indian television actress recognized for her captivating performances in various popular series. Born and raised in Gujarat, she embarked on her acting journey with a strong passion and dedication. Parikh's initial foray into the entertainment industry included appearances in several regional Gujarati dramas, honing her skills and building a foundation for her future endeavors.
Her breakthrough role came with her portrayal of Aastha Agnihotri in the Star Plus series "Iss Pyaar Ko Kya Naam Doon?...Ek Baar Phir." This role garnered her widespread recognition and established her as a household name. Her ability to portray complex emotions and connect with the audience resonated deeply, solidifying her position in the television industry. Following this success, Parikh took on the role of Gauri Kumari Sharma in the Colors TV series "Ishqbaaaz," further showcasing her versatility as an actress. She flawlessly embodied the character, earning critical acclaim for her nuanced performance and contribution to the show's popularity.
Beyond her notable roles in "Iss Pyaar Ko Kya Naam Doon?...Ek Baar Phir" and "Ishqbaaaz," Shrenu Parikh has also been a part of other successful television projects. She played the lead role of Janhvi Mittal in the Star Bharat series "Ek Bhram Sarvagun Sampanna," where she portrayed a character with shades of grey, demonstrating her willingness to experiment with different roles and challenge herself as an actress.
